Karen Takacs

 

Karen Takacs has been Executive Director with Canadian Crossroads International since 2001. During this time, Karen has helped lead the transformation of CCI from an organization focused on cross-cultural exchange to one focused on key development issues. Today CCI supports innovative international partnerships between community-based organizations in Canada and eight countries in West Africa, Southern Africa and South America, working to eradicate poverty, fight HIV/AIDS and achieve women’s equality.  CCI has a strong commitment to engaging Canadians and to working collaboratively with others.

Prior to this, Karen has worked as a senior manager responsible for programming, policy and advocacy with a wide variety of community, health and social service organizations in Canada – local, provincial and national - addressing women's issues, homelessness, housing, poverty and mental health.  Karen has also worked as funder with the federal government and with a publicly funded foundation.  Karen has served on a variety of community boards, planning bodies, and coalitions and currently serves as a member of the Boards of International Forum on Development Service and the Canadian Council for International Cooperation. She is also a member of the Steering Committee for the Make Poverty History Campaign in Canada. Karen holds a Masters in Management for National Voluntary Sector Leaders, from McGill University.
